This May seem like a simple and obvious question, but what quantifiable advantages do I stand to recognize by purchasing a full blown cat back system vs. performance muffler?
For example, The Flowmaster 70 series complete cat back system seems to replicate the stock system until it obviously enters the muffler? Would I not stand to see the same benefit by upgrading stock muffler to FLowmaster 70 series performance muffler?
Thanks.
Short answer: Less restriction.

Your stock system using smaller diameter pipes than the Flowmaster or any other cat-back. Also, take a look at your Y-pipe next time you get a chance. It's hard to describe, but if you see it you'll know what I'm talking about.
